使用 GroupDocs.Conversion for .NET 掌握 EPS 到 TEX 的转换

介绍

在处理文档格式时,将封装 PostScript (EPS) 文件转换为 LaTeX 源文档 (TEX) 对于在学术论文或技术文档中添加高质量图形至关重要。 GroupDocs.Conversion for .NET,您可以轻松地将 EPS 文件转换为 TEX 格式,从而简化您的文档工作流程。

在本教程中,我们将逐步讲解如何使用 GroupDocs.Conversion 将 EPS 文件转换为 TEX 格式。最终,您将能够轻松完成类似的转换。

您将学到什么:

  • 设置并使用 GroupDocs.Conversion for .NET
  • 从 EPS 到 TEX 格式的逐步转换
  • 处理大型文档的性能优化
  • 这种转换在现实场景中的实际应用

让我们首先介绍一下先决条件。

先决条件

在开始之前,请确保您已设置必要的库和环境:

  • GroupDocs.Conversion for .NET 库(版本 25.3.0)
  • 具有 .NET Framework 或 .NET Core 的开发环境
  • C# 编程基础知识

满足这些先决条件后,让我们继续为 .NET 设置 GroupDocs.Conversion。

为 .NET 设置 GroupDocs.Conversion

首先,使用包管理器安装 GroupDocs.Conversion 库:

NuGet 包管理器控制台

Install-Package GroupDocs.Conversion -Version 25.3.0

.NET CLI

dotnet add package GroupDocs.Conversion --version 25.3.0

许可证获取

GroupDocs 提供免费试用、临时许可证和购买选项。从 免费试用 评估图书馆的功能。如需长期使用,请考虑获取临时许可证或从其购买 购买页面.

基本初始化和设置

安装后,在 C# 项目中初始化 GroupDocs.Conversion:

using GroupDocs.Conversion;

此设置可帮助您开始转换文件。

实施指南

一切设置完毕后,让我们按照步骤使用 GroupDocs.Conversion 将 EPS 文件转换为 TEX 格式。

将 EPS 文件转换为 TEX 格式

概述

此功能允许将封装的 PostScript (EPS) 文件转换为 LaTeX 源文档 (TEX),非常适合需要高质量图形集成的文档。

逐步实施

1. 定义输入和输出路径 首先指定输入 EPS 文件路径和输出目录:

string sampleEpsPath = Path.Combine("YOUR_DOCUMENT_DIRECTORY", "sample.eps"); // 用实际的 EPS 文件路径替换。
string outputFolder = "YOUR_OUTPUT_DIRECTORY"; // 输出目录的占位符。
string outputFile = Path.Combine(outputFolder, "eps-converted-to.tex");

2. 加载源 EPS 文件 使用 GroupDocs.Conversion 加载 EPS 文件:

using (var converter = new GroupDocs.Conversion.Converter(sampleEpsPath))
{
    // 转换过程将在这里定义。
}

这将初始化一个 Converter 使用您指定的 EPS 文件的对象。

3.设置转换选项 定义转换选项以指定 TEX 格式:

PageDescriptionLanguageConvertOptions options = new PageDescriptionLanguageConvertOptions { Format = GroupDocs.Conversion.FileTypes.PageDescriptionLanguageFileType.Tex };

这里, PageDescriptionLanguageConvertOptions 配置为 TEX 输出。

4.执行转换 执行并保存转换:

converter.Convert(outputFile, options);

此行执行实际的 EPS 到 TEX 转换并将其保存在指定的目录中。

故障排除提示

  • 确保输入的EPS路径正确。
  • 验证输出目录是否存在或根据需要创建它。
  • 在转换期间使用 try-catch 块进行错误管理。

实际应用

将 EPS 文件转换为 TEX 格式有几个实际用途:

  1. 学术研究:将高质量的图形无缝集成到学术论文中。
  2. 技术文档:通过详细的图形插图增强手册。
  3. 出版业:准备复杂的文档以供发布,确保文本和视觉效果的质量。

这些用例突出了 GroupDocs.Conversion 在专业设置中的多功能性。

性能考虑

对于大型 EPS 文件或多次转换:

  • 通过在 .NET 应用程序中有效管理内存来优化资源使用情况。
  • 使用异步方法来提高应用程序的响应能力。
  • 遵循处理 I/O 操作的最佳实践来提高性能。

结论

在本教程中,您学习了如何使用 GroupDocs.Conversion for .NET 将 EPS 文件转换为 TEX 格式。您介绍了库的设置、转换过程的实现以及此功能的实际应用。接下来,您可以考虑尝试 GroupDocs.Conversion 支持的其他格式。

今天就在您的项目中实施这些解决方案!

常见问题解答部分

1. 如何排除 EPS 到 TEX 转换过程中的错误?

  • 确保所有路径都定义正确。
  • 检查输入/输出目录是否有足够的权限。
  • 处理异常以捕获转换过程中出现的问题。

2. GroupDocs.Conversion 可以处理多个文件的批量处理吗?

  • 是的,您可以循环遍历目录并使用类似的代码结构单独转换每个文件。

3. 是否可以将此转换集成到 Web 应用程序中?

  • 当然!您可以在 ASP.NET 项目中使用 GroupDocs.Conversion 进行服务器端转换。

4. 我可以使用 GroupDocs.Conversion 转换哪些其他格式?

  • GroupDocs.Conversion 支持多种文档格式,包括 PDF、Word、Excel 等。

5. 如何优化大文件的转换性能?

  • 实现异步方法并有效管理内存使用情况以有效处理更大的文档。

资源

如需进一步探索和支持: